Brings back memories. Down river rat race from the weir below the South Holston Dam to the bridge on Boone Lake. Imagine a bunch of teenagers... 16 tractor tire intertubes, 4 sheets of plywood, beverages, hamburers/hotdogs on charchoal grill and Hank Williams Jr playing (back when he was the king of country). All this combined with 95-100 degree July weather and 38 degree water. Once saw a 16' jon roll, returning upright minus the outboard! We also fished this stretch, just on that day!!! Netman
